Bull case

Shell is the world's largest LNG trader benefiting from a structural 36M-tonne supply crunch; H1 2026 net income annualises to ~£24.6B, implying a forward P/E of ~8.2x on a fortress 0.7x net-debt/EBITDA balance sheet.

Bear case

The stock trades 4–6% above the median analyst price target, CFO insider selling at £1.4M, buyback pace decelerating 25% YoY, and the 9/15–9/18 MACD histogram collapsed 57% with distribution-volume pattern on the pullback.

Key risk

The stock is pricing in an LNG FID approval that has not yet occurred; a delay or denial would trigger a sharp re-rating, amplified by its position above consensus targets.

Invalidation

A weekly close below 3,360 GBX (50-day SMA) with volume >20M shares breaks the medium-term uptrend and warrants reducing to Underweight.

What to watch

  • /Trump-Xi summit outcome (Sept 24) — tariff escalation would dent oil demand and energy sentiment
  • /LNG Canada Phase 2 FID announcement (early Oct) — approval validates the structural growth story
  • /Q3 2026 earnings (Oct 29) — EPS at or above $2.12 consensus with stable buyback guidance strengthens the bull case

Analyst signals

Market analysis
Neutral

Shell's daily/weekly uptrend is intact with price above rising 50/200 SMA and MACD above signal, but short-term momentum is decelerating (RSI cooling from 76 to 60, histogram narrowing) and the 3.1% pullback from the 9/15 high is testing the 10 EMA, producing a medium-term bullish structure with near-term caution on entry timing.

Sentiment analysis
Bullish

LNG supply tightness (36M tonnes lost), imminent LNG Canada Phase 2 FID, and strong shareholder returns create a bullish setup for Shell Plc, moderated only by near-term oil price weakness.

News analysis
Bullish

Shell is the primary beneficiary of a tightening LNG market with 36M tons of lost supply and impending LNG Canada Phase 2 FID, offset by hawkish Fed policy and mixed insider activity.

Fundamentals analysis
Bullish

Shell Plc's H1 2026 net income already equals 91% of full-year 2025, annualizing to ~£24.6B and compressing forward P/E to an estimated 8-9x, while its fortress balance sheet (net debt/EBITDA ~0.7x) and exceptional cash conversion quality support aggressive capital returns against structural revenue decline and energy transition risk.
